96SEO 2025-11-21 18:00 1
设计原则就像是一把金钥匙,Neng够帮助我们打开高效、稳定和可维护的软件系统。 在我看来... 今天我们就来聊聊其中的一项重要原则——接口隔离原则。
接口隔离原则的基本思想是:客户端不应该被迫依赖于它不使用的接口。简单就是不应该存在一个臃肿的接口,它包含了客户端根本不需要的方法,干就完了!。

遵循接口隔离原则, 有几个显著的好处:
变得geng加容易。主要原因是每个接口只处理一个特定的功Neng,所以当需要修改某个功Neng时只需要关注相关的接口即可。
由于接口的细化, 新的功NengKe以geng容易地被添加到系统中,而不需要修改现有的接口或类。这极大地提高了系统的可 性,累并充实着。。
一个清晰的接口意味着开发者Ke以geng容易地理解代码的意图。这有助于减少误解和沟通成本。
那么如何在实际开发中应用接口隔离原则呢?
在定义接口之前,先说说要明确客户端的需求。这 离了大谱。 有助于确保接口只包含客户端需要的功Neng。
至于吗? 将大的接口拆分成小的、专门的接口。每个接口只处理一个特定的功Neng。
尽量避免创建通用的接口。通用接口往往过于庞大,且难以维护。
接口隔离原则是SOLID设计原则之一, 它Ke以帮助我们设计出geng灵活、易 的软件系统。 境界没到。 通过遵循接口隔离原则,我们Ke以提高代码的可维护性、可 性和可读性,从而提升开发效率。
记住设计软件就像是在建造一座大厦。一个好的基础Ke以让你建造出稳固、 这事儿我得说道说道。 美观的大厦。接口隔离原则就是那个坚实的基础。
Demand feedback